Concrete may look solid, but small mistakes can cause cracks, sinking, and surface damage within a short time. Many homeowners only notice the problem when it is already too late.
Poor Planning Before the Job StartsMany concrete problems begin before any work even starts. Some Concrete Contractors St Albertrush the planning stage or skip it fully. This leads to weak results.
Proper planning includes checking the soil, understanding water flow, and preparing for freeze and thaw cycles. When these steps are ignored, the concrete has no stable support. Over time, it shifts and breaks.

Cheap Materials Used to Cut CostsLow-quality materials are another major reason concrete fails early in St. Albert. Some contractors lower their price by using a weak concrete mix.
At first, the surface may look smooth. After one winter, cracks and flaking begin to appear. Alberta weather is harsh, and concrete must be strong enough to handle it.
The best concrete contractors St Albert always choose materials made for local conditions. Cutting costs on materials almost always leads to repairs later.
Rushed Pouring and Bad TimingConcrete needs the right timing to set and cure. When contractors rush the job, problems show up quickly.
Pouring during extreme cold or heat weakens the concrete. Allowing foot traffic or vehicles too soon damages the surface. Fast drying can also reduce strength.

Water Drainage ProblemsWater damage is one of the biggest threats to concrete. If water pools around slabs, damage starts fast.
Poor drainage causes surface wear, deep cracks, and ice damage during winter. Each season makes the problem worse.
Professional contractors shape and slope concrete so water flows away. This protects driveways, patios, and walkways for many years.
No Aftercare or SealingConcrete still needs care after it is poured. Many failures happen because sealing is skipped or delayed.
Without sealing, water and salt soak into the surface. This leads to early cracking and stains. Over time, the concrete weakens.
